I cannot believe I didn't post what an amazing time I had at the London date on the 26th! I went on holiday soon after so it slipped my mind.

 

She was phenomenal, obviously.

 

I'd seen the setlist thanks to the great reviews in this thread and was rather sceptical about Artpop as the opener. Pleased to say that my worries vanished as soon as she started, it made you realise what a perfect track it is as a standalone.

 

It was an adorable moment when she brought Dylan and Ross (?) to the stage after reading their letter. Whether you love or hate her music you can only applaud ( :kink: ) her support for LGBT rights. Simply screaming to the crowd "hold your head up high if you're gay in the UK" is a message that will reach so many who are still struggling with their sexuality. She's an icon.

 

The highlight for me was Gypsy. We had some "I'm only here for the hits" kind of attendees around us who just mildly bopped to the album tracks (and who she actually made reference to in not a very positive light, ha) but I could see nearly all of those singing along to the encore. This will go down in history as one of her finest anthems. Gypsy - the worldwide #1 and Grammy awarding winning smash, that never was. :wub:

 

An all round amazing night, quite nostalgic for me as I hadn't seen her live since the Monster Ball in 2010.

 

Only disappointments were the lack of a full performance for The Edge of Glory and there being no mug in the merchandise collection. :lol:

NME: artRAVE among one of the most outlandish tours ever!

 

http://www.billboard.com/files/styles/promo_650/public/media/lady-gaga-artpop-ball-2014-billboard-650.jpg

 

Lady Gaga's ArtRave: The ARTPOP Ball is wowing 'em right now across the world. It's a show delivered with customary understatement, featuring catwalks made of lucite (that's a translucent plastic) that the audience can walk under, huge great plastic domes to house the band and, naturally, inflatable trees. It's all a grand concept, don't you know

I went for the second time last night and had an even more amazing time than before. She really ticks the boxes as a popstar for me, I've never seen an artist have so much audience interaction and I live for her speeches just as much as the music ("DON'T WASTE YOUR F***ING MONEY" <3)

 

The live show makes me appreciate Donatella and Mary Jane Holland a lot more (singling them two out as I don't really go back to them on the album). Last night made me realise that Venus is one of my absolute favourites, I think it really represents what she is as an artist and it's a fantastic one to sing along to. I loved how the show varied a bit from the London date, last night she was talking about her friend who she had been maid of honour for which was a sweet moment. But the true highlight from both shows was last night during Born This Way where she got a young woman on stage after reading a letter about sexual abuse and the woman sang a couple of parts into the microphone with Gaga. It was BEAUTIFUL.
